in my case rpaf wasnt configured at all. Theres is no rpaf.conf anywhere.
i added
<IfModule mod_rpaf-2.0.c>
RPAFenable On
RPAFsethostname On
RPAFproxy_ips YOUR IP (NOT 127.0.0.1 !)
RPAFheader X-Forwarded-For
</IfModule>
in new conf file in every...
